目的:建立蜂胶毛胶中总黄酮以及高良姜素、白杨素含量测定方法,测定不同基原毛胶中上述各指标的含量。方法:以芦丁为对照品,采用uV法测定总黄酮含量,检测波长为415nm;用HPLC同时测定高良姜素、白杨素含量,采用Welchrom C18柱,以甲醇-0.15%磷酸溶液梯度洗脱,检测波长为268nm。结果:总黄酮在0~1.248mg线性关系良好,r=0.9999(n=6),平均回收率为98.82%,RSD=1.45%。高良姜素、白杨素分别在0.089~0.4450,0.115~0.580μg线性关系良好,r均达到1.000,平均回收率分别为99.03%、99.32%,RSD分别为1.10%、1.72%。结论:该方法准确、可靠、简便易行,可用于蜂胶毛胶的定量分析,为蜂胶毛胶、其提取物以及蜂胶制品的质量评价和控制提供了依据。
Objective: To establish UV and HPLC methods for determination of total flavonoids, galangin and chrysin in Propolis. Methods: UV method was used to determine total flavonoids, and the detection wavelength was 415 nm. The analysis of Galangin and Chrysin was performed on a Welchrom CIS column with a gradient solvent system of methanol-0. 15% phosphoric acid solution, and the detection wavelength was 268 nm, Results: The linear range of rutin was 0 - 1. 248 mg(r =0. 999 9) ,and the average recovery was 98.82% with RSD 1.45%. The linear range of galangin and ehrysin in propolis were 0. 089 -0. 445 0μg and 0. 115 - 0. 580 μg, both with good correlation( r = 1. 000). The average recovery were 99. 03% for galangin and 99.32% for ehrysin,and RSD were 1.10% and 1.72% , respectively ( n = 6).
